文登岩体的主体位于胶东半岛文登市境内,了露面积约450Km^2,该,岩体具有多阶段(期)侵位演化特征。早期细粒二长花岗岩、含斑中粗粒二长花岗岩构成;晚期由斑状中粗粒二长花岗岩、巨斑状中粒二长花岗岩构成。早期岩浆源于上地壳部分熔融;晚期岩浆是早期岩浆发生以斜长石、黑云母为主的矿物相分离结晶作用形成。  相似文献

赛马—柏林川碱性火山-侵入杂岩体岩浆成因   总被引:2,自引:0,他引:2  
呈岩席产出的赛马—柏林川碱性火山侵入 杂岩体由正长岩类及响岩霞石正长岩类组成。两类岩浆来源于统一的富集地幔源区。源区中镁铁云母、单斜 辉石等的熔融生成了贫镁铁富碱铝的碱性岩浆。地幔富集作用增强生成正长质岩浆,经一个时期的间隔,从更深位的更加富集的地幔产生了响岩霞石正长质岩浆。 岩浆中有上地壳组分的参予。  相似文献

河北阳原—矾山杂岩体是由两个类似的辉石岩系、正长岩系组成的环状富磷杂岩体。其中,辉石岩系赋存有岩浆型磷灰石矿床。阳原富磷岩浆液态不混溶,产生富铁的辉石质岩浆和富硅的正长质岩浆。在岩浆不混溶过程中,其性质受岩浆熔体结构控制的主要元素和微量元素,依其离子性质和场强,不同程度地富集于不混溶的富铁相或富硅相中。磷做为高场强元素,亦发生重新分配,高度集聚,并强烈地富集于不混溶的辉石质岩浆中,形成阳原低品位磷矿。矾山岩浆液态不混溶,产生互不混溶的三液相,即辉石质岩浆、正长质岩浆和磷酸盐液相(矿浆)。在不混溶过程中,P_2O_5进入辉石质岩浆,直至P_2O_5达到饱和,残余的P_2O_5构成磷酸盐液相。矾山岩浆的三相不混溶作用导致了矾山三个矿带的形成。  相似文献

嵩县石门铷矿赋存于印支期碱性正长岩体中,岩体中主要成分为钾长石,印支期是本区岩浆活动的重要时期,岩浆活动为本区铷矿、稀土元素的形成提供了丰富的物质来源。后经构造岩浆热液活动使岩体中的铷部分活化、富集,而形成本区铷矿床。通过对本区岩体成分、矿体矿物成分等基本特征的研究,认为在本区周边及河南省的方城和安阳等地存在类似的岩体,找矿潜力较大,应加强对碱性岩体的研究及找矿。  相似文献

牛鼻子梁岩体位于柴达木地块西北缘。岩体出露面积约8km2,平面形态呈长条状,长轴方向近东西向。锆石LA-ICP-MS U-Pb年龄为367.0±2.0Ma。岩体中堆晶结构、堆晶韵律和旋回发育,属典型的层状岩体。岩浆分异充分,岩石类型丰富。主要岩石类型有斜长二辉橄榄岩、斜长单辉橄榄岩、角闪二辉橄榄岩、角闪橄榄岩、角闪橄榄二辉岩、角闪二辉岩、橄榄二辉角闪石岩、角闪橄榄辉长岩、细粒辉长岩、似斑状辉长岩、暗色辉长岩、辉长岩、淡色辉长岩、石英闪长岩、英云闪长岩。岩浆源区为高镁拉斑玄武质岩浆(MgO=10.8%),主体岩浆结晶温度为1100~1178℃。岩浆演化过程中主要发生了橄榄石的分离结晶作用,此外还有少量斜长石的分离结晶/堆晶作用。野外地质观察、岩石薄片观察及岩石地球化学特征表明岩体与围岩之间发生了较强的同化混染作用,并且同化混染强度伴随着岩浆演化过程而逐渐增大。大量的同化混染导致岩石化学系列从拉斑玄武质系列转化为钙碱性系列。岩浆源区属亏损型地幔源区。岩体形成的构造环境为大陆边缘裂解环境。从构造环境、原生岩浆、岩体类型、岩浆分异程度、岩浆含水量、同化混染和橄榄石镍含量七个方面来看牛鼻子梁岩体形成镍铜硫化物矿床的潜力很大。  相似文献

蚕房金矿是中条山西南段典型的岩浆热液石英脉型金矿,矿脉呈雁行状产出于花岗闪长岩体内、外接触带。金矿化主要受次级北北东向断裂构造控制,均为单脉型金矿体。成矿模式可概括为:燕山期构造活动在区内局部构造薄弱带发生剪切深融作用,形成了过渡性地壳同熔型花岗闪长岩体,岩体的侵位并同熔部分矿源层以及岩浆的结晶分异作用,产生含矿热液,后伴随构造变动含矿热夜充填构造裂隙形成矿化石英脉体。主要控矿因素为花岗闪长岩体、北北东向断裂构造及褐铁矿化石英脉。  相似文献

西昆仑阿卡阿孜山杂岩体的特征和成因   总被引:7,自引:2,他引:5  
阿卡阿孜山杂岩体位于西昆仑昆南地体南侧,被新藏公路横切出一条南北长约2 km的剖面。在剖面范围内可见二长闪长岩、石英二长闪长岩、花岗闪长岩、二长花岗岩、正长花岗岩和碱长花岗岩等多种岩石类型出露。通过详细研究岩体的野外地质特征、地球化学和同位素地球化学特征发现:岩体中出现不平衡矿物组合;镁铁质微粒包体中可见石英和长石捕虏晶;各岩石样品的痕量元素配分型式呈现相似性;岩体的Sr、Nd、Pb同位素体系同时具有地幔和下地壳的贡献等,认为岩体形成于壳幔岩浆混合作用,幔源岩浆底侵作用可能是混合作用的直接原因。由此推测,幔源岩浆底侵作用是西昆仑地区印支晚期岩浆活动的重要诱发机制。  相似文献

铜陵地区中酸性侵入岩锆石群结晶特征及成因   总被引:10,自引:0,他引:10  
铜陵地区中生代中酸性侵入岩锆石的晶面统计分布,呈不对称正态和不对称对数正态的单峰、双峰和双曲线型;同时,同一岩体中出现不同端员锆石群晶型的共生,它们反映岩浆混合作用的存在。由锆石晶面统计分析可以求得不同类型岩方开始与终止结晶的温度:辉石二长闪长岩,900-700℃;石英二长闪长岩,850-650℃;花岗闪长岩,800-650℃;花岗闪长斑岩,650-600℃。岩浆物理学研究表明,高粘度的花岗闪长斑岩岩浆有利于钻石(311)晶面发育,低粘度的辉石二长闪长岩岩浆有利于钻石(111)晶面发育。锆石群的平均碱度指数和平均温度指数相关图解表明,本区中酸性侵入岩岩浆的物质来源为幔壳混源型。  相似文献

太行山南段平顺杂岩体主要由橄榄角闪辉长岩,角闪辉长-闪长岩和闪长岩组成,锆石SHRIMP U-Pb测年显示,橄榄角闪辉长岩体和闪长岩体年龄分别为123.4±1.7 Ma和125.3±2.3 Ma,说明岩体形成于早白垩世。平顺杂岩体SiO2含量介于42.82%~63.54%之间,以高Mg#,富Na,高Sr、Cr、Ni,以及富集LILE、LREE,亏损HFSE、HREE为特点,并具有相对低的87Sr/86Sr初始比值和明显偏低的εNd(125 Ma)值,表明岩浆具有壳幔双重属性。结合辉长岩中地幔包体已有的研究成果,认为辉长岩是由富硅流体交代的亏损地幔橄榄岩经低程度部分熔融形成;高Mg闪长岩起源于下地壳部分熔融,并与一定规模的幔源岩浆发生混合;角闪辉长-闪长岩形成于辉长质岩浆与高Mg闪长质岩浆的混合作用。  相似文献

镁铁质-超镁铁质层状岩体基本特征及岩浆作用   总被引:3,自引:0,他引:3  
镁铁质-超镁铁质层状岩体可以产于多种构造环境,岩体具有典型的层状构造和韵律结构。层状岩体形成时主要的岩浆作用有重力分异作用、双扩散对流作用、压实作用、同化混染和岩浆混合作用等,其中重力分异作用很好地解释了层状岩体垂向上岩石类型的变化和矿物组分的变化,双扩散对流作用和岩浆混合作用在韵律层理形成过程中起了很重要的作用,而压实作用对岩浆演化晚期阶段补堆晶结构的形成作用明显,同化混染作用可改变岩浆的成分,导致岩浆分异产物的组成和成分的变化。堆晶结构的不同主要依赖于粒间液体的活动性和晶粥的渗透率,补堆晶结构形成需要高渗透率,而粒间液体不活动时将有利于正堆晶结构的形成。岩石组合、岩石结构、矿物组分及其变化规律很好地记录岩浆分异过程、岩浆补给等信息,可以用来讨论层状岩体的岩石成因:温度压力条件、原生岩浆及其演化过程等。  相似文献

Pant-y-ffynnon Quarry in South Wales yielded a rich cache of fossils in the early 1950s, including articulated specimens of new species (the small sauropodomorph dinosaur Pantydraco caducus and the crocodylomorph Terrestrisuchus gracilis), but no substantial study of the wider fauna of the Pant-y-ffynnon fissure systems has been published. Here, our overview of existing specimens, a few described but mostly undescribed, as well as freshly processed material, provides a comprehensive picture of the Pant-y-ffynnon palaeo-island of the Late Triassic. This was an island with a relatively impoverished fauna dominated by small clevosaurs (rhynchocephalians), including a new species, Clevosaurus cambrica, described here from a partially articulated specimen and isolated bones. The new species has a dental morphology that is intermediate between the Late Triassic Clevosaurus hudsoni, from Cromhall Quarry to the east, and the younger C. convallis from Pant Quarry to the west, suggesting adaptive radiation of clevosaurs in the palaeo-archipelago. The larger reptiles on the palaeo-island do not exceed 1.5?m in length, including a small carnivorous crocodylomorph, Terrestrisuchus, and a possible example of insular dwarfism in the basal dinosaur Pantydraco.  相似文献

Lithostratigraphy, physicochemical stratigraphy, biostratigraphy, and geochronology of the 77–70 Ma old series bracketing the Campanian–Maastrichtian boundary have been investigated by 70 experts. For the first time, direct relationships between macro- and microfossils have been established, as well as direct and indirect relationships between chemo-physical and biostratigraphical tools. A combination of criteria for selecting the boundary level, duration estimates, uncertainties on durations and on the location of biohorizons have been considered; new chronostratigraphic units are proposed. The geological site at Tercis is accepted by the Commission on Stratigraphy as the international reference for the stratigraphy of the studied interval. To cite this article: G.S. Odin, C. R. The solubilities of columbite, tantalite, wolframite, rutile, zircon and hafnon were determined as a function of the water contents in peralkaline and subaluminous granite melts. All experiments were conducted at 1035 °C and 2 kbar and the water contents of the melts ranged from nominally dry to approximately 6 wt.% H2O. Accessory phase solubilities are not affected by the water content of the peralkaline melt. By contrast, solubilities are affected by the water content of the subaluminous melt, where the solubilities of all the accessory phases examined increase with the water content of the melt, up to 2 wt.% H2O. At higher water contents, solubilities are nearly constant. It can be concluded that water is not an important control of accessory phase solubility, although the water content will affect diffusivities of components in the melt, thus whether or not accessory phases will be present as restite material. The solubility behaviour in the subaluminous and peralkaline melts supports previous spectroscopic studies, which have observed differences in the coordination of high field strength elements in dry vs. wet subaluminous granitic glasses, but not for peralkaline granitic glasses. Lastly, the fact that wolframite solubility increases with increasing water content in the subaluminous melt suggests that tungsten dissolved as a hexavalent species.  相似文献

Some olistolites reworked in a Tertiary flysch of Mount Parnon (Peloponnesus, Greece) exhibit a Late Permian assemblage, dominated by Paradunbarula (Shindella) shindensis, Hemigordiopsis cf. luquensis and Colaniella aff. minima. This association corresponds to the Late Wuchiapingian (=Late Dzhulfian), a substage whose algae and foraminifera are generally little known. Contemporaneous limestones crop out in the middle part of the Episkopi Formation in Hydra, but they are rather commonly reworked in Mesozoic and Cainozoic sequences. The palaeobiogeographical affinities shared by the foraminiferal markers of Greece, southeastern Pamir, and southern China, are very strong (up to the specific level), and are congruent with the Pangea B reconstructions.
